How make a career in Aerospace Certification Engineer

A career as an Aerospace Certification Engineer involves ensuring that aerospace products meet safety, regulatory, and performance standards. To pursue this career path, individuals typically need a strong academic background in aerospace engineering, mechanical engineering, or a related field. A bachelor's degree is essential, often followed by a master's degree for advanced roles. Gaining practical experience through internships, co-op programs, or working in aerospace settings is crucial for employability. Networking with professionals in the aerospace industry and staying updated with the latest regulations and technologies are also vital. With a combination of education, experience, and a passion for aviation, one can build a rewarding career dedicated to enhancing aerospace safety and innovation.

What are the roles and responsibilities in Aerospace Certification Engineer?

  • Conducting Compliance Assessments : Aerospace Certification Engineers assess and verify that aerospace products comply with regulatory standards and safety requirements.
  • Documentation Review : They review technical documentation and certification reports to ensure accuracy and adherence to industry regulations.
  • Testing and Evaluation : Aerospace Certification Engineers conduct tests on prototypes and production models to evaluate performance and safety.
  • Advising on Regulatory Standards : They provide guidance to design and engineering teams on compliance with current aerospace regulations and standards.
  • Collaboration with Regulatory Bodies : They work closely with government agencies and industry organizations to ensure that certification processes meet all legal requirements.

What are the key skills required for Aerospace Certification Engineer

  • Analytical Skills - These skills are crucial for evaluating complex engineering data and making informed decisions about safety and compliance.
  • Attention to Detail - Precision is vital in ensuring that all aspects of aerospace certification meet strict regulatory standards.
  • Problem-Solving Skills - The ability to identify issues in design and certification processes and develop effective solutions is essential for success.
  • Technical Skills - Proficiency with engineering software and testing equipment is important for conducting evaluations and analyses.
  • Project Management Skills - Managing certification projects efficiently, including timelines and resources, is key to successful outcomes in aerospace engineering.

What is the salary and demand for Aerospace Certification Engineer?

  • Salary Overview - The typical salary for Aerospace Certification Engineers ranges from $70,000 for entry-level positions to over $120,000 for experienced professionals, with variations based on education and location.
  • Regional Salary Variations - Salaries can vary significantly by region; for example, Aerospace Certification Engineers in urban aerospace hubs may earn more than those in less populated areas.
  • Current Job Market Demand - The demand for Aerospace Certification Engineers is growing due to increasing regulatory requirements and advancements in aerospace technology.
  • Future Demand Projections - Future demand for Aerospace Certification Engineers is expected to rise as the aerospace industry continues to expand and innovate.

Pros & Cons of a Career in Aerospace Certification Engineer

Pros

  • Aerospace Certification Engineers play a crucial role in ensuring the safety and reliability of aerospace products, making their work highly impactful.
  • The field offers competitive salaries, especially for those with advanced degrees and specialized skills.
  • Professionals in this field contribute to technological advancements and innovation in aviation and space exploration.
  • The career provides opportunities for continuous learning and advancement in a rapidly evolving industry.

Cons

  • The job can be demanding with long hours, especially during peak project phases or when conducting evaluations.
  • Some roles may require extensive travel to manufacturing sites or testing facilities, which can be physically taxing.
  • Regulatory pressures and compliance requirements can lead to high-stress levels and tight deadlines.
  • The work can sometimes be isolating, especially for those engaged in extensive documentation and compliance assessments.
